Output 859443694d29fccd71c628bbcd37e93015625a14997cd73e59c94b2b4001f17b:1

value
3975129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bacdb24b28c0653dd8a620ed64f6ed560da2a6d OP_EQUAL
address
3JoMMfSAm3tjKFfavpEqkeH3UVM2wgohX3
transaction
859443694d29fccd71c628bbcd37e93015625a14997cd73e59c94b2b4001f17b
spent
true